Safety
Many people are concerned about smart home devices, like robot vacuums with cameras. These devices are connected to the Internet and, therefore, hackers are able to gain access and use them as spying tools. This is not a problem which can affect all smart gadgets, as different gadgets have different levels of security protocols.
Most premium robot best automatic vacuum cleaner cleaners are equipped with sensors that assist them in avoiding obstacles and navigate through a room. The most advanced models come with laser navigation systems, which allow them to make digital maps of the space and create routes to ensure that all areas are covered. This is important for both safety and cleaning efficiency as it assures that the robot vacuum reviews does not hit furniture or other objects that could harm it.
Certain models also come with cameras that allow the user to see and control the device using the app for smartphones or via voice commands. This is a great feature that makes it possible to check for dust bunnies that are not in the right place or other objects in the room and it can also be useful for troubleshooting. Many people are unaware that the cameras in robot vacuum cleaner vacuums can be easily accessed by anyone with basic Internet knowledge and a bit of expertise.
Although the majority of robotic vacuums are secured by multiple layers of security, it's true that no device can be 100% safe from data theft and hacking. Although the majority of modern smartphones come with top-of-the line security features, they could still be hacked if they are not properly set up and maintained. This is also true for other smart devices in the home, such as cameras, TVs, autonomous vacuum switchboards and even robot vacuums.
The majority of the top robot vacuums require an Internet connection to operate however, some models are able to operate offline. To reduce the chance of hackers stealing your connection and viewing your other devices, you should make sure that all Wi-Fi networks at home are encrypted using WPA2 or a higher level and that passwords are difficult to guess. You should also only connect your robot vacuums to their own Wi-Fi networks, and not share these networks with other smart devices like computers or tablets.

Some of the smartest robotic vacuums use laser-based navigation systems to map out a space. LiDAR sensors at the base of these machines bounce infrared beams off the floors and walls to measure distances. This creates digital maps that allow them to move efficiently. This technology is more precise than traditional ultrasonic and infrared sensors that are more prone to changes in lighting conditions. It's also less vulnerable to interference, making it an ideal option for a variety of surfaces.
Another smart navigation feature found in some autonomous vacuums is object recognition. The technology is based on sensors and detects moving objects such as toys, shoes, autonomous vacuum and charging cords to avoid them while cleaning and avoid accidents like collisions and damage to furniture.
